WASHINGTON—The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au has announced a settlement with USAA Federal Savings Bank after finding USAA violated the Electronic Fund Transfer Act and Regulation E by failing to properly honor consumers’ stop payment requests on preauthorized electronic fund transfers.

WASHINGTON—The CFPB has finalized changes to asset-size exemption thresholds under the Home Mortgage Disclosure Act (HMDA) and Regulation Z, and has also raised the ceiling for allowable charges under the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A).
